Part 1: Introduction and Interview

Common questions in this section often include:

  • What do you do for work/study?
  • Tell me about your hometown
  • Do you enjoy reading books?

Sample Answer (Band 6-7):

“I’m currently working as a software developer at a tech company. I really enjoy my job because it allows me to solve complex problems and work with talented colleagues.”

Sample Answer (Band 8-9):

“I’m currently employed as a software developer at a leading tech firm. The role is intellectually stimulating and offers me the opportunity to collaborate with industry experts while pushing the boundaries of innovative solutions.”

Part 2: Long Turn

Cue Card Topic:

Describe describe a person who is a good role model for others. You should say:

  • Who this person is
  • How you know them
  • What qualities make them a good role model
  • And explain why you admire them

Sample Answer (Band 6-7):

“I’d like to talk about my university professor, Dr. Smith. I met her during my first year of college. She’s very knowledgeable and always willing to help students. What makes her special is her dedication to teaching and how she motivates everyone to do their best.”

Sample Answer (Band 8-9):

“I’d like to discuss my university professor, Dr. Smith, who has been an instrumental figure in shaping my academic journey. I first encountered her during my undergraduate studies, and I was immediately struck by her exceptional expertise and unwavering commitment to student success. Her innovative teaching methods and profound understanding of complex subjects make her an outstanding mentor.”

Part 3: Discussion

Question: What qualities make someone a good role model in today’s society?

Band 6-7 Response:

“I think good role models should be honest and hardworking. They need to show responsibility and be able to inspire others. It’s also important that they admit their mistakes and learn from them.”

Band 8-9 Response:

“In contemporary society, exemplary role models embody a combination of integrity, resilience, and social consciousness. They demonstrate an unwavering commitment to their principles while maintaining authenticity in their actions. Moreover, their ability to acknowledge shortcomings and demonstrate growth makes them particularly influential in shaping younger generations.”

Key Vocabulary and Expressions

  • Influential /ˌɪnfluˈenʃəl/ (adj): having great influence on someone or something
  • Exemplary /ɪɡˈzempləri/ (adj): serving as a desirable model
  • Resilience /rɪˈzɪliəns/ (n): the capacity to recover quickly from difficulties

Examiner’s Tips:

  1. Practice speaking at length without hesitation
  2. Use a variety of grammatical structures
  3. Incorporate topic-specific vocabulary
  4. Maintain natural fluency
  5. Support answers with relevant examples
